How Geofencing Establishes Location Boundaries
Geofencing relies on a combination of satellite positioning, Wi-Fi access point mapping, and cell tower triangulation to define virtual fences around legal wagering jurisdictions, and these boundaries adjust dynamically when users cross state lines or enter restricted zones. Systems trigger immediate session terminations or account locks when devices exit approved areas, while operators log timestamped location data to meet audit requirements from regulatory bodies. Integration with Mobile Wagering Platforms
Mobile applications incorporate geofencing APIs that run background checks every 30 to 60 seconds during active sessions, and these checks combine with device sensor data to maintain continuous verification even when users switch between Wi-Fi and cellular networks. Developers embed fallback mechanisms that switch to secondary location sources when primary signals weaken, which prevents false positives that could interrupt legitimate play. Regulatory Compliance and Audit Trails
State regulators require operators to maintain detailed logs of every location verification event, and these records include device identifiers, timestamps, and signal sources that auditors review during licensing renewals. Geofencing platforms generate compliance reports that demonstrate adherence to geographic restrictions, which helps operators avoid penalties for inadvertent access in prohibited areas. Technological Advances Supporting Accuracy
Recent upgrades incorporate machine learning models that predict signal drift caused by urban canyons or indoor environments, and these models adjust boundary thresholds in real time to maintain precision. Multi-sensor fusion combines GPS with Bluetooth beacons placed at venue perimeters, which creates tighter geofences around event spaces while still allowing broader coverage across entire states.
